About NSQI

NSQI labs are ideally suited for experiments where background interference is a barrier to sensitive research. Researchers benefit from using a building with a mix of laboratory types all within a highly engineered surrounding:

  • Exceptionally stable floor systems
  • A highly rigid building frame
  • Advance modelling of the foundations flexure nodes
  • Decoupling of vibration generators such as plant machinery
  • 24/7 environmental stability
  • Electromagnetic shielding
  • Low levels of airborne dust
  • Individual temperature control
  • Controllable airflow
  • Clean power/earth systems
  • Optional process chilled water
  • Clean compressed air
  • Low Noise Labs (LNLs) exceed the standard VC-G specification for specialist nanoscale operations.

The NSQI is managed by the School of Physics, but is a University-wide resource for anyone working in nanoscience or quantum information. The centre has housed projects from Physics, Chemistry, Biology, Biochemistry, Physiology & Pharmacology, Aerospace Engineering, Mathematics and Electrical Engineering.
